    Insurance for Startups: A Complete Guide to Protecting New Businesses

    ByJagadeesh Gutha December 13, 2025June 30, 2026

    Startups need five core policies: general liability for basic third-party claims, directors and officers (D&O) insurance once outside investors are involved, cyber liability if your product touches any user data, professional liability if you provide a service or software, and property or renters insurance for your workspace.     Insurance for Freelancers: Complete Guide to Coverage, Costs, and Protection

    ByJagadeesh Gutha December 12, 2025June 30, 2026

    Freelancers typically need professional liability insurance for claims related to their actual work product, general or public liability insurance for any in-person or on-location work, and equipment insurance for cameras, laptops, or tools.     Insurance for Online Businesses: A Complete Guide to Digital Business Protection

    ByJagadeesh Gutha December 11, 2025June 30, 2026

    Online businesses need product liability insurance for anything they sell or ship, cyber liability insurance for payment and customer data, and shipping or cargo coverage for goods in transit, in addition to standard general liability.     Insurance for Consultants: Complete Guide to Coverage, Costs, and Risk Protection

    ByJagadeesh Gutha December 8, 2025June 30, 2026

    Consultants typically need professional liability (errors and omissions) insurance to cover claims about the quality or accuracy of their advice, general liability insurance for any in-person client interactions, and cyber liability if they handle client data.     Insurance for Contractors: Complete Guide to Coverage, Costs, and Risk Protection

    ByJagadeesh Gutha December 6, 2025June 30, 2026

    Contractors need general liability insurance with products-completed operations coverage, since many basic policies exclude problems that surface after a job is finished.     Business Insurance Coverage Types: Complete Guide to Protection Options

    ByJagadeesh Gutha December 3, 2025June 30, 2026

    The major business insurance coverage types include general liability, commercial property, a business owner’s policy (BOP), workers’ compensation, professional liability, commercial auto, business interruption, cyber liability, directors and officers (D&O), employment practices liability (EPLI), umbrella policies, and inland marine insurance for movable equipment.     Homeowners Insurance Explained: Complete Guide to Coverage, Types, and Protection

    ByJagadeesh Gutha December 1, 2025June 30, 2026

    Homeowners insurance is a policy combining dwelling coverage for your home’s structure, personal property coverage for belongings, liability coverage for injuries on your property, and additional living expenses coverage if you’re displaced.     What Does Home Insurance Cover? A Complete Guide to Home Insurance Protection

    ByJagadeesh Gutha November 30, 2025June 30, 2026

    Home insurance covers six main areas: dwelling (your home’s structure), other structures (detached items like fences or sheds), personal property (your belongings), loss of use (temporary living expenses if displaced), liability (injuries to others on your property), and medical payments (minor guest injuries regardless of fault).     Home Insurance Deductible Explained: How It Works and Why It Matters

    ByJagadeesh Gutha November 29, 2025June 30, 2026

    A home insurance deductible is the amount you pay out of pocket before your insurer covers the rest of a claim.     How Home Insurance Works: A Complete Guide for Homeowners

    ByJagadeesh Gutha November 27, 2025June 30, 2026

    Home insurance works by pooling premiums to pay covered claims, but how much you actually receive depends on whether your policy pays replacement cost value (full cost to rebuild or replace, no depreciation) or actual cash value (replacement cost minus depreciation for age and wear).     Home Insurance Claim Process Explained: Step-by-Step Guide for Homeowners

    ByJagadeesh Gutha November 25, 2025June 30, 2026

    The home insurance claim process involves immediately mitigating further damage (like turning off water or covering a damaged roof), documenting everything with photos, reporting the claim to your insurer promptly, an adjuster’s inspection of the damage, a repair estimate often involving contractor bids, and finally your settlement and payout.
